What harp did you get? The Waring cardboard harps that I see online have a straight harmonic curve/neck (the top part), but the youtube link showed a cardboard harp with the regular curved harmonic curve/neck. What is yours like? Which model is it?
I have this model:

http://www.backyardmusic.com/Harps.html

It's about $10-20 more expensive than the Waring, but you get some extra strings. Waring is 19 strings, mine is 22.

I love it. It's SO great to practice on. I think the teacher was quite happy with the progress I've made in practicing on it since Saturday evening, and I noticed my playing on her harp was markedly better than at my last lesson.

I will say, moving from working on hers to coming home and practicing on mine again within a 20 minute period, now I'm like.... awww...... I miss the full sized harp.

But it's perfect for practicing the technical stuff (finger relaxing, scales, arpeggios, etc.). And it does have an enchanting little sound. I'm very happy with it.
